This is how you can choose to use Google's public DNS servers (thank you Google!).
For the apple mac :-
- Select Network Preferences
- Select Advanced.
- In the next window select DNS from the pull-down menu.
- Now select the + sign and a window with 0.0.0.0 comes up. Enter two ipv4 addresses consecutively: 8.8.8.8 and 8.8.4.4 then if you can enter two ipv6 addresses consecutively 2001:4860:4860::8888 and 2001:4860:4860::8844
- Return to the first page and the DNS server IP addresses are shown.
For Microsoft Windows computers :-
- Go the Control Panel.
- Click Network and Internet, then Network and Sharing Center, and click Change adapter settings. See screenshot
- Select the connection for which you want to configure
Google Public DNS. For example:
- To change the settings for an Ethernet connection, right-click Local Area Connection, and click Properties.
- To change the settings for a wireless connection, right-click Wireless Network Connection, and click Properties .
- Highlight the ipv4 protocol item and click properties button
- Select the radio button for manually supplied dns settings and enter the google ipv4 public dns values 8.8.8.8 and 8.8.4.4
- Highlight the ipv6 protocol item and click properties button
.
- Select the radio button for manually supplied dns settings and enter the google ipv6 public dns values 2001:4860:4860::8888 and 2001:4860:4860::8844
Now restart the network connection if you wish to test the settings.
